Output f6ebc4f0a047de953e1a83d8f2116d1658de9d528bea0943158f5445225a2f26:1

value
29735104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f443bd27d63ae207c0c1f69b3fba3a1ed356fcd OP_EQUAL
address
3ANjrj7VVi1NNfYXsXEvZq72BoScdNQzkR
transaction
f6ebc4f0a047de953e1a83d8f2116d1658de9d528bea0943158f5445225a2f26
confirmations
375014
spent
true